Chapter 42: DHCP Snooping Commands

618

“IP DHCP SNOOPING MAX-
BINDINGS” on page 633

Port Interface
mode

Sets the maximum number of DHCP
lease entries that can be stored in the
DHCP snooping database for each
port.

“IP DHCP SNOOPING
SUBSCRIBER-ID” on page 635

Port Interface
mode

Sets a subscriber ID for a port.

“IP DHCP SNOOPING TRUST” on
page 637

Port Interface
mode

Sets ports to be DHCP snooping
trusted ports.

“IP DHCP VERIFY MAC-ADDRESS”
on page 638

Global
Configuration
mode

Verifies that the source MAC address
and client hardware address match in
DHCP packets received on untrusted
ports.

“IP DHCP SNOOPING VIOLATION”
on page 640

Port Interface
mode

Specifies the action the switch takes
when it detects a DHCP snooping
violation.

“IP SOURCE BINDING” on page 642

Global
Configuration
mode

Adds or replaces a static entry in the
DHCP snooping database.

“SERVICE DHCP SNOOPING” on
page 644

Global
Configuration
mode

Enables the DHCP snooping service
on the switch globally.

“SHOW ARP SECURITY” on
page 646

Privilege Exec
mode

Displays security configuration on the
switch.

“SHOW ARP SECURITY
INTERFACE” on page 648

Privilege Exec
mode

Displays ARP security configuration
for the ports specified.

“SHOW ARP SECURITY
STATISTICS” on page 650

Privilege Exec
mode

Displays the ARP security statistics for
the specified ports.

“SHOW IP DHCP SNOOPING” on
page 652

Privilege Exec
mode

Displays the global DHCP snooping
configuration on the switch.

“SHOW IP DHCP SNOOPING
BINDING” on page 654

Privilege Exec
mode

Displays all dynamic and static entries
in the DHCP snooping binding
database.

“SHOW IP DHCP SNOOPING
INTERFACE” on page 656

Privilege Exec
mode

Displays DHCP snooping information
for a port or a list of ports.

“SHOW IP SOURCE BINDING” on
page 658

Privilege Exec
mode

Displays static entries in the DHCP
snooping database.
